| Better than Disney World By: Dawn E. Rockville Centre, NY |
We have been coming to the Mirror Lake Inn almost every summer for the past 13 years. As with most families, we are faced each year with the decisions of embarking on a family vacation. As the Mom of the family, this decision mostly lands on my shoulders. I have researched many places with the hopes of exposing my children to the many wonderful sites and scenes of this wonderful country. Inevitably they always say "why don't we just go to the Mirror Lake Inn".
I say the past 13 years but to be honest, there have been years when I have anxiously persuaded them to try something new. We have hiked the parks in Maine; embarked on the ever popular shrine to baseball with all its glory; traveled across the country to see the Golden Gate bridge and of course, no family would be complete without the every popular visit that includes the hail to the Mouse. But to my avail, as the next year came around, they would always say "why don't we just go to the Mirror Lake Inn".
It is hard to sum up why my family is drawn to staying at the Mirror Lake Inn. We all have different reasons. It may be the chocolate chip cookies that draw us back each afternoon. It may be the pristine lake with its many choices of recreation, or enjoying a hike up Whiteface Mountain. I often tell everyone about how an early morning stroll into town feels so welcoming with the merchants busily getting ready for the daily throng of folks that visit Main Street each day.
As our children grow, we have so many fond memories of our summers in the Adirondacks. And are proud to share with people that in our family, a stay at the Mirror Lake Inn is “better than Disney World”.
